Description
Sergipe is a state located in the northeastern region of Brazil. It is the smallest state in the country, bordered by the Atlantic Ocean to the east, the state of Bahia to the south, and the state of Alagoas to the west. The capital of Sergipe is Aracaju, which is known for its beautiful beaches, rich culture, and vibrant local festivals.
The economy of Sergipe is primarily based on agriculture, livestock, and fishing, with significant production of sugarcane, tobacco, and fruits. It also has a growing industrial sector, focusing on food processing and construction. The state is known for its natural beauty, characterized by coastal scenery and diverse landscapes, including mangroves and rivers.
Sergipe has a rich cultural heritage, influenced by Indigenous, African, and Portuguese traditions. The state hosts numerous cultural events throughout the year, such as the "Forró Caju" festival, which celebrates traditional music and dance. Additionally, Sergipe is home to several archaeological sites and historical towns that reflect its colonial past.
